2008 BMW 130 vs. 1980 Steyr G-series

To start off, 2008 BMW 130 is newer by 28 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Steyr G-series.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Steyr G-series would be higher. At 2,996 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 BMW 130 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 BMW 130 (261 HP @ 6600 RPM) has 190 more horse power than 1980 Steyr G-series. (71 HP @ 4400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 BMW 130 should accelerate faster than 1980 Steyr G-series.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1980 Steyr G-series weights approximately 270 kg more than 2008 BMW 130.

Let's talk about torque, 2008 BMW 130 (315 Nm @ 2750 RPM) has 175 more torque (in Nm) than 1980 Steyr G-series. (140 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2008 BMW 130 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1980 Steyr G-series.
